Alaska State Troopers seek info in theft of GPS worth $10,000
On 5-24-06 an employee of Mullikin Surveys came to AST to report the theft of a GPS unit used for surveying.
The survey equipment was set up in the area of mile 1416 of the Alaska Highway on the evening of 5-23-06 and was stolen within a few hours of being set up.
The GPS unit and electronic equipment is highly specialized and is valued in excess of $10,000.
Anyone with information about the theft is asked to contact State Troopers in Delta Junction. [Alaska State Troopers press release 5/29/06]
